MAY IN ASPEN: OUTDOOR ADVENTURES, EVENTS & MOUNTAIN LIVING

 

The Quiet Beauty Before Summer Arrives

May in Aspen is a transition—one that locals quietly appreciate.

As winter fades and summer energy begins to build, the town settles into a slower, more intentional rhythm. Snow still caps the peaks, trails begin to open, and the valley comes alive with fresh air, rushing rivers, and emerging greenery.

It’s a time when Aspen feels both peaceful and full of possibility.

Outdoor Adventures Begin Again

May marks the return of Aspen’s outdoor lifestyle.

As conditions shift, locals and visitors embrace:

  • Hiking lower elevation trails like Smuggler Mountain and the Rio Grande Trail.

  • Road biking through the valley with fewer crowds and crisp air.

  • Fly fishing as rivers begin to flow stronger with snowmelt.

  • Scenic drives through Independence Pass (as it begins reopening seasonally).

Weather & Seasonal Transition

May weather in Aspen is dynamic and refreshing.

Expect:

  • Cool mornings and evenings.

  • Mild, sunny afternoons.

  • Occasional late snow at higher elevations.

It’s a layering season—one that blends winter’s beauty with the promise of summer.

May in Aspen FAQs

What is Aspen like in May?

May is a quieter, transitional month with fewer crowds, emerging outdoor activities, and a more relaxed local atmosphere.

What can you do in Aspen in May?

Hiking, biking, fly fishing, scenic drives, and enjoying local dining and cultural events.

Is May a good time to visit Aspen?

Yes—especially for those who prefer fewer crowds, easier access, and a more authentic experience.

Are Aspen trails open in May?

Lower elevation trails begin to open, while higher alpine areas may still have snow.

Is Aspen busy in May?

No—May is considered shoulder season, making it one of the most peaceful times to visit.
